Summary

This documentary explores the history and current understanding of the expanding universe. It begins with Newton’s law of gravity and its limitations, leading to Einstein’s general relativity, which explained Mercury’s orbit and was confirmed by Eddington’s 1919 eclipse expedition. The film then discusses quantum mechanics and its role in understanding atomic spectra and stellar fusion, highlighting the incompatibility between relativity and quantum mechanics. It covers the discovery of the cosmic microwave background as evidence for the Big Bang, and the later revelation that the universe’s expansion is accelerating, attributed to dark energy. The documentary also touches on dark matter, gravitational waves detected by LIGO, and the ultimate fate of the universe, presenting the ongoing mysteries and the excitement of scientific discovery.

Critical Evaluation

The documentary provides a comprehensive and engaging overview of the key concepts in modern cosmology, from Newtonian gravity to the discovery of dark energy. Its strength lies in its clear narrative structure, which traces the historical development of ideas and connects them to current research. The use of expert interviews adds credibility and helps explain complex topics in an accessible manner. The visualizations and animations effectively illustrate abstract concepts like spacetime curvature and the expansion of the universe.

However, the documentary has some limitations. It does not provide detailed citations or references for the claims made, which may reduce its utility for viewers seeking to verify the information. While the content is accurate, it lacks depth in certain areas, such as the nature of dark energy and the ongoing debates in the field. The treatment of quantum mechanics is brief and could be misleading without further context. Additionally, the documentary does not address potential alternative theories or the current state of research in detail, which might leave viewers with an overly simplified view.

The adéquation between the title and content is strong, as the documentary indeed focuses on the expanding universe and its implications. The production quality is high, with professional narration and visuals. Overall, it serves as an excellent introduction to cosmology for a general audience, but it is not intended for experts seeking in-depth analysis.
